风情万种 (fēng qíng wàn zhǒng) — (idiom) extremely charming; captivating; alluring

Definition

Idiomatic set phrase for a woman (or her manner) brimming with many kinds of charm and allure — stronger and more literary than 漂亮 or 美丽. Not a verb: it functions as a predicate adjective or attributive, not something one 'does'.
